Large-Capacity Wine Storage

A tall wine refrigerator enables you to store a large number of bottles in a space that is much smaller than a standard fridge. They can be freestanding, built-in or integrated in your kitchen design. It is essential to adhere to the guidelines for clearance of your fridge regardless of the style of installation. This allows it to vent the hot air produced as it cools. This will enable your wine cooler to operate at its peak.

Many wine fridges have dual or multiple zones of temperature to ensure that you can store different kinds of wine at the right levels. They also come with tinted glass doors to shield wines from damaging UV radiation. This helps to prevent wine from discoloration or aging, which can alter the taste.

Vibration-Dampening Features

When a refrigerator is operating, it produces vibrations when it circulates cool air inside. These vibrations could disturb the sediment in wine bottles and alter their flavor and speed up the their aging process. The best wine fridges minimize vibrations so that your wines remain unaffected and properly stored.

Adjustable Shelves

To ensure the integrity of the wine, the shelves in the tall wine refrigerator have to be sturdy. A lot of models have adjustable shelves that allow you to customize the interior layout for storing different sizes of bottles and shapes. The style of the shelves will also determine how much space is available between each rack, as well as whether or not bottles can be placed on top of each other. Shelves can be constructed from metal wire or chapped to cradle the shape of the bottle Both of them provide different storage capacities and help reduce movement and vibrations that can harm wine.

Most tall wine refrigerators come equipped with multiple temperature zones that allow you to keep different kinds of wine at the ideal serving temperatures within the same unit. This is especially useful for those who want to store white and red wine in the same fridge or if you have an assortment of wines that require a range of temperatures to properly age.

Stability Concerns

When storing wine, the environment in which it is stored must not just be cool but also stable. Uneven temperatures can cause damage to wine and create unpleasant odours. In the end the stability of a wine fridge is one of the most important aspects to take into consideration when choosing a fridge.

Due to their size tall wine refrigerators consume more energy than standard refrigerators. This could result in higher electricity bills and environmental impacts. It is therefore important to put the refrigerator in an area that is cool and well-ventilated.

If you are concerned about high energy consumption, you should choose an appliance that is ENERGY-STAR certified. This will allow you to save money on your utility bills while lessening the environmental impact.

Certain models of tall wine refrigerators may produce a loud buzzing noise. This is a typical sound that can occur when the appliance is first used or is first started. However, it should go away when the refrigerator cools down. In addition, humidity and hot environments can affect the operation of the appliance and cause it to emit excessive noise. This issue can be solved by adjusting the temperature or removing any obstructions.
